Detailed Explanation
The time it takes to drive 600 miles is not a fixed duration; it varies depending on several factors. To give you an idea, a car with a top speed of 120 miles per hour (mph) might maintain an average speed of 60 mph due to factors like traffic and driving conditions. The most obvious is the speed at which you travel. Average speeds can differ greatly based on the type of vehicle, road conditions, traffic, and the driver's experience. Conversely, a more efficient driver on a well-maintained highway might sustain a speed closer to the vehicle's top speed, potentially reducing the time significantly.
Another critical factor is the route taken. Direct routes are typically the fastest, but they may not always be the most straightforward. Also, detours for scenic views, rest stops, or unexpected road closures can add time to the journey. Additionally, the quality of the roads can impact driving time; highways are generally faster than rural roads with winding paths and sharp turns.
Step-by-Step or Concept Breakdown
To estimate the time it takes to drive 600 miles, follow these steps:
-
Determine Average Speed: Consider your vehicle's capabilities and the conditions you'll be driving under. If you're unsure, research average speeds for similar vehicles on similar roads.
-
Account for Traffic and Stops: Plan for traffic patterns and decide how often you'll make stops. Will you be driving for continuous hours, or will you take breaks every hour and a half?
-
Calculate Driving Time: Divide the total distance by your average speed. Here's one way to look at it: if your average speed is 60 mph, it would take 10 hours to drive 600 miles.
-
Add Buffer Time: Include extra time for potential delays, such as unexpected traffic or roadworks.
-
Factor in Breaks: Add the time spent on breaks and rest stops to your total driving time.
Real Examples
Consider two scenarios:
- Scenario 1: A driver plans a 600-mile trip with a car averaging 60 mph, taking no breaks, and avoiding traffic. The trip would take exactly 10 hours.
- Scenario 2: The same driver, but with an average speed of 50 mph due to heavy traffic, and making one 30-minute stop every hour and a half. This would extend the trip to approximately 14 hours.
These examples illustrate how variables can significantly alter the driving time That's the part that actually makes a difference..
Scientific or Theoretical Perspective
From a scientific standpoint, the relationship between distance, speed, and time is governed by the basic formula: Time = Distance / Speed. This formula assumes a constant speed, which is rarely the case in real-world driving conditions. The variable nature of speed due to traffic, road conditions, and driver behavior introduces a degree of complexity into the estimation of driving time But it adds up..

Accounting for Unexpected Delays
Even the best‑planned itinerary can be derailed by:
- Accidents or road closures – Keep an alternate route handy.
- Border or toll delays – Have exact change or an electronic transponder ready.
- Vehicle hiccups – A roadside assistance membership (e.g., AAA) can shave hours off a tow or repair scenario.
A practical rule of thumb is to add a 10 % buffer to your calculated travel time. And for a 600‑mile trip projected at 12 hours, schedule an extra 1–1. 5 hours for contingencies. This buffer reduces stress and prevents you from feeling “behind schedule” if something unexpected occurs Practical, not theoretical..
Environmental and Cost Considerations
Long drives also have financial and ecological impacts:
- Fuel cost – At 25 mpg and $3.50 per gallon, a 600‑mile trip costs roughly $84 in fuel. Improving aerodynamics (e.g., removing roof racks) and maintaining proper tire pressure can improve mileage by up to 5 %, saving a few dollars.
- Emissions – Burning one gallon of gasoline releases about 8.9 kg of CO₂. A 600‑mile trip at 25 mpg emits roughly 212 kg of CO₂. Car‑pooling or using a hybrid vehicle can cut that figure significantly.
- Wear & tear – Every 1,000 miles adds roughly $0.10–$0.15 per mile in maintenance depreciation. For 600 miles, budget $60–$90 for tire wear, oil, and brake service.
If you’re looking to minimize these impacts, consider:
- Car‑sharing or rideshare for part of the journey.
- Hybrid or electric vehicles where charging infrastructure exists.
- Eco‑driving techniques (gentle acceleration, early up‑shifts, minimal idling).

###Leveraging Technology for a Smarter 600‑Mile Estimate
Modern navigation apps do more than just plot a straight line between two points. They continuously ingest live data—traffic flow, construction alerts, weather radar, and even crowd‑sourced incident reports—to refine the ETA (estimated time of arrival) in real time. When you input a 600‑mile route, most platforms will:
- Segment the journey into logical legs (e.g., city‑to‑city, highway‑to‑rural) and apply different speed assumptions to each segment.
- Suggest optimal rest stops based on fatigue‑management algorithms that factor in your driving history and the time of day.
- Offer alternative routes that may be slightly longer in distance but shorter in total travel time when congestion spikes.

Practical Tips for Minimizing Unexpected Delays
- Monitor construction feeds: Many state DOTs publish live construction maps; pulling up a quick glance before you hit a known bottleneck can save 15‑30 minutes.
- Use “smart” cruise control: On long, flat stretches, maintaining a constant throttle reduces speed fluctuations that often trigger sudden slow‑downs. - Stay hydrated and snack smart: Dehydration can impair reaction time; a light, protein‑rich snack sustains energy without the crash associated with sugary foods.
- Check tire pressure before departure: Under‑inflated tires increase rolling resistance, effectively lowering your fuel economy by up to 3 % and adding a few minutes per 100 miles.
